Output b63737df040f33a23b299501fb60b91a06dcd289aac2eefcf7f69d6dde184bcd:0

value
668986
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c8c321c85649e58cc34681f7b57a57e78aa6382 OP_EQUALVERIFY OP_CHECKSIG
address
1Dp9YpzygKWXGW6ruJBuuEaVM8PejVKXJU
transaction
b63737df040f33a23b299501fb60b91a06dcd289aac2eefcf7f69d6dde184bcd
confirmations
415550
spent
true